Abstract

A main stream contains successive content elements of video and/or audio information that encode video and/or audio information at a first data rate. A computation circuit ( 144 ) computes main fingerprints from the successive content elements. A reference stream is received having a second data rate lower than the first data rate. The reference stream defines a sequence of the reference fingerprints. A comparator unit ( 144 ) compares the main fingerprints with the reference fingerprints. The main stream is monitored for the presence of inserted content elements between original content elements, where the original content elements have main fingerprints that match successive reference fingerprints and the inserted content elements have main fingerprints that do not match reference fingerprints. Rendering of inserted content elements to be skipped. In an embodiment when more than one content element matches only one is rendered. In another embodiment matching is used to control zapping to or from the main stream. In another embodiment matching is used to control linking of separately received mark-up information such as subtitles to points in the main stream.

Claims (93)

1. An apparatus comprising:

a processor configured by a comparator unit to:

receive a main datastream and a reference datastream,

the main datastream including main content elements intermixed with inserted content elements,

the reference datastream having a different data rate than the main datastream and including reference fingerprints of the main content elements of the main datastream;

compute main fingerprints from at least some of the main content elements included in the main datastream; and

a control unit configured to select the main content elements from the main datastream based on a comparison of the main fingerprints to the reference fingerprints.

2. The apparatus of claim 1 , wherein:

the reference datastream includes no fingerprints of the inserted content elements that are included in the main datastream.

3. The apparatus of claim 2 , wherein:

the control unit is configured to cause a channel selector to skip the main datastream during a channel change in response to the reference datastream including no fingerprints of the inserted content elements.

4. The apparatus of claim 1 , wherein:

the main fingerprints match the reference fingerprints; and

the control unit is configured to include the main content elements in a rendering of the main datastream in response to the main fingerprints matching the reference fingerprints.

5. The apparatus of claim 1 , wherein:

the main fingerprints mismatch the reference fingerprints; and

the control unit is configured to exclude the main content elements from a rendering of the main datastream in response to the main fingerprints mismatching the reference fingerprints.

6. The apparatus of claim 1 , wherein:

the comparator unit configures the processor to detect duplicate main fingerprints that match one of the reference fingerprints,

one of the duplicate main fingerprints being computed from a main content element among the main content elements;

the control unit is configured to exclude the main content element from a rendering of the main datastream in response to the detecting of the duplicate main fingerprints.

7. The apparatus of claim 1 further comprising:

a channel selection unit configured to switch a rendering of the main datastream to render a further datastream in response to a determination that the main fingerprints mismatch the reference fingerprints.

8. The apparatus of claim 7 , wherein:

the channel selection unit is configured to restore the rendering of the main datastream in response to a further determination that further main fingerprints match further reference fingerprints.

9. The apparatus of claim 1 , wherein:

the main fingerprints match the reference fingerprints; and the apparatus further comprises

a storage device configured to store the main content elements as a data-reduced version of the main datastream without the inserted content elements.

10. The apparatus of claim 1 , wherein:

the reference datastream further contains mark-up information along with the low resolution versions of the main content elements;

the main fingerprints match the reference fingerprints; and the apparatus further comprises:

a storage device configured to store the received mark-up information with links that correlate the mark-up information to the main content elements.

11. The apparatus of claim 10 , wherein:

the mark-up information includes at least one of sub-title, an alternative language channel, a menu, or a chapter marker.

12. The apparatus of claim 1 , wherein:

the comparator unit configures the processor to receive the main datastream and the reference datastream from mutually different distribution media.

13. The apparatus of claim 1 , wherein:

the main content elements include segments of a motion picture; and

the inserted content elements include commercials.
